Michael Slaby is a world leader in digital, strategy, technology, and how together they can drive organizations and companies. Most recently, he ran Chicago Ideas – the community impact nonprofit behind the Chicago Ideas Week festival. Previously, he founded and was Head of Mission of Timshel — a social-impact technology company. He was Fellow at Shorenstein Center at the Harvard Kennedy School of Government. Michael helped lead Obama for America as Chief Integration and Innovation Officer in 2012 where he oversaw all of technology and analytics, and as Deputy Digital Director and Chief Technology Officer in 2008.
In addition, Michael has served as an advisor and board member to initiatives including the United Nations, the U.S. State Department, Rhize, Bright Pink, I Am That Girl, and LiveStrong and was named to Crain’s Chicago 40 Under 40 and their Tech 50. He is a graduate of Brown University and currently lives in Rhinebeck, NY with his much more awesome wife, Lydia, where he tries to take advantage of finally living close to the mountains.
